Reconstruction algorithm based on multi-reference frames hypothesis optimization for compressive sensing
Authors:Yong-hong KUO  Ru-quan WANG  Jian CHEN
Affiliation:School of Telecommunications Engineering,Xidian University,Xi’an 710071,China
Abstract:In multi-hypothesis based distributed compressed video sensing systems,the quality of the multi-hypothesis set has important influence on the reconstruction performance of decoder.However,the acquiring of the hypothesis set has not been concerned in existing works.A reconstruction algorithm based on multi-reference frames hypothesis optimization (MRHO) was proposed.This algorithm expanded the selection of hypothesis vectors by increasing the number of reference frames.The quality of the prediction set was improved by hypotheses optimization selection under the same size with the original hypothesis set.Simulation results show that the proposed MRHO algorithm effectively improves the reconstructed quality of the distributed compressed video sensing scheme.
Keywords:compressed sensing  distributed compressive video sensing  multi-hypothesis set optimization  multi-reference frames selection
